What are the responsibilities and job description for the Sharepoint Developer position at PTR Global?
Application Developer / SharePoint Developer (W2 Only)
📍 Location: Alpharetta, GA (Hybrid – 3 Days Onsite)
đź’Ľ Client: Financial Services Industry
đź•’ Employment Type: W2 Contract
🎯 Interview Process: 1st Round Virtual | 2nd Round Onsite
💰 Experience Level: 7–15 Years
About the Role
We’re seeking an experienced Application Developer / SharePoint Developer to join our client’s SharePoint Engineering team within a leading global financial services firm. The team is responsible for designing, building, and enhancing the SharePoint platform (On-Prem and Cloud) to support enterprise-wide collaboration and application hosting.
This is a hands-on developer role, requiring strong technical expertise, communication skills, and the ability to work in a dynamic, fast-paced environment.
Key Responsibilities
- Design, develop, and maintain SharePoint applications (On-Prem and Online).
- Migrate and integrate SharePoint environments to Office 365 and the cloud.
- Use C#, ASP.NET, JavaScript, jQuery, Bootstrap, HTML, and CSS to build and enhance components, pages, and tools.
- Develop and manage infrastructure systems both on-premise and in the cloud.
- Collaborate with cross-functional teams to create APIs, tools, and services for easy deployment of critical applications.
- Troubleshoot OneDrive, SharePoint, and related connectivity or synchronization issues.
- Conduct user training and demonstrations of SharePoint features.
- Participate in Agile development cycles using tools like GitHub and Jira.
Required Skills & Experience
- Bachelor’s degree in Computer Science or related field.
- 7–15 years of professional experience as an Application Developer / SharePoint Developer.
- Strong programming skills in C#, ASP.NET, and PowerShell.
- Proficiency with SharePoint Online, SharePoint On-Prem, and OneDrive.
- Hands-on experience with Modern Authentication, Graph API, and Azure AD Applications.
- Experience developing web components using JavaScript, HTML, CSS, Bootstrap, and jQuery.
- Familiarity with Agile methodology, SDLC, and CI/CD tools (e.g., GitHub, Jira).
- Excellent communication skills — ability to interact effectively with business and technology leaders (MDs, EDs).
Preferred Skills
- Experience with SharePoint migration projects.
- Knowledge of SQL programming.
- Understanding of Microsoft 365 ecosystem (Teams, PowerApps, Power Automate).
- Familiarity with financial services or banking domain.
- Relevant certifications in Microsoft technologies or SharePoint development.
Why Join
- Work with a top-tier financial institution and a high-performing team of SharePoint professionals.
- Exposure to cutting-edge Microsoft cloud technologies.
- Collaborative hybrid work culture based in Alpharetta, GA.